This is part 2 of the St Gnarles Enduro. You will have to park at Augusta and ride up the Katy Trail to get to Klondike Park.
Detailed Description
2024 St Gnarles Enduro - Klondike is a 9 mile less popular expert race route located near St. Charles Missouri. This mountain bike primary route. This route includes 4 trails. This route climbs 616 ft with a max elevation of 679 ft then descends -613 ft.
